Stuart Withers Bargain Hunt: The Antiques Expert Behind the BBC Show

Many viewers assume Stuart Withers has been a lifelong television personality, but his path to Bargain Hunt began in the auction rooms of Dreweatts. The antiques expert and auctioneer joined the BBC show in 2018, bringing a calm, professional demeanor that quickly made him a fan favorite. His expertise in ceramics and silver, combined with a degree in history of art from the University of Bristol, set him apart from other presenters.

How Stuart Withers Became a Key Presenter on Bargain Hunt

Withers’ journey to the BBC show started with his early interest in antiques, growing up in Berkshire. After earning his degree, he worked as a fine art valuer and auctioneer at Dreweatts, one of the UK’s leading auction houses. His television debut came through appearances on antiques programs, where his expertise and on-screen presence caught the attention of producers. Since joining Bargain Hunt, he has provided on-screen valuations and tips for contestants, helping them navigate the competitive world of antiques. In 2023, he continued as a key presenter during the show’s 23rd series.

Stuart Withers’ Background: From Berkshire to BBC Television

Born in 1978, Stuart Withers grew up in Berkshire, England, where he developed a passion for antiques at a young age. He pursued a degree in history of art at the University of Bristol, which laid the foundation for his career. After university, he joined Dreweatts auction house, honing his skills as a fine art valuer and auctioneer. His expertise in ceramics and silver became well-known, leading to opportunities in television. Withers has also written articles for antiques magazines, further establishing his authority in the field. In 2021, he married fellow antiques expert and TV presenter Natasha Raskin Sharp, and the couple welcomed their first child in 2023.

What Makes Stuart Withers’ Presenting Style Unique on Bargain Hunt

Withers brings a distinctive approach to the show that blends professional auctioneering with genuine enthusiasm for antiques. Unlike some presenters who focus solely on entertainment, he prioritizes educating viewers about the historical and artistic value of items. His calm, measured tone during auctions helps contestants stay focused, while his detailed explanations of ceramics and silver craftsmanship add depth to each episode. This educational aspect has earned him praise from both casual viewers and serious collectors.

How Stuart Withers Balances Television Work with His Antiques Business

Despite his television fame, Withers maintains a strong presence in the antiques trade. He runs a consultancy that offers valuation services and advice to private collectors and institutions. He also contributes to online platforms that provide instant valuations, making his expertise accessible to a wider audience. This dual career allows him to stay connected to the real-world antiques market, which in turn enriches his television commentary. His ability to bridge the gap between traditional auction houses and modern digital services has made him a respected figure in both fields.
